Output 5c04ded24843d941be002ddae1492a2af29dee81b4ee07e097ced42535015652:11

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d1826efaa5a383c2d75d9db6267392ddb33239 OP_EQUAL
address
34bFrTzSesNBsfcXwS4GBz9agMsefeFVYF
transaction
5c04ded24843d941be002ddae1492a2af29dee81b4ee07e097ced42535015652
spent
true